          @samuelandert-eth you can just try <b>This is a signature</b> . How are you sending the test mail ? If you are using the test mail functionality in Cloudron, then it's not sending HTML at all. This is probably why you don't see the signature. I have fixed this for next release (8.0.1) . If you send an email which has html content, it will work.

          Also, note the signature is per-domain, so make sure you are sending test emails from the correct domain.

                  Ok, I got a bit closer to the problem. I looked into the raw .eml's
                  It's 2 issues:

                  1. Apple mail indeed, doesn't somehow append the html part, if i send with sogo, all is fine, when the following second issue is good:
                  2. If I don't have any signature inside of the "pure text format input" and just signature in the "html input area", then the html doesn't get rendered, if both are filled and i send with sogo, html gets rendered.

                    @samuelandert-eth the way it works is that Haraka (the mail server) parses the HTML and injects HTML signature. Maybe it's failing to parse apple mail content properly.
